MR38: Cycle 2 - A God’s Fall When all stories were told, Elrond asked, “Who should take the Ring, then? If this must be done - if the Ring must be destroyed - then only the strongest and bravest might hope to withstand it long enough to bring it to the Fire.” At first, the council members began nominating themselves, telling why they were of course the perfect person to bear the Ring, until Elrond shook his head. “Choose others,” he said. “If all only talk of themselves, then we shall get nowhere. Who of your fellows do you feel deserves this honor?” The discussion grew more interesting and more heated, then. Tinuial brought up Phellom - Elrond privately thought that the Elf would have difficulty holding onto the Ring should he be given it, but he would not go against the will of the Council should that be their choice. Aranmir and Yuriel were put forward as well, and each for their part seemed happy to take the burden. They seemed better choices than Phellom to Elrond, but still he hesitated to grant them that honor. Then the man in the black hat put forward Ulmo. Elrond had... been trying to ignore the presence of the Valar and his strange presence. If the god wished to speak, he would listen, but thus far he had seemed content to merely sit and watch. Within moments, Aranmir concurred, and even Phellom said he would put his support behind Ulmo rather than himself. The god himself said nothing, but the council agreed quickly: if any could bring the Ring to the Fire, a god more powerful even than Sauron would be the perfect choice. As the day grew into late afternoon, Elrond nodded. “Ulmo, then, shall be the first of the Fellowship. It is done.” But what they did not remember is that resistance to the Ring does not reside in power. For good reason had Elrond not volunteered himself - despite Astranwir’s suggestion - and if a mere Elf lord could wreak havoc with the Ring, a Valar... Elrond instructed Gwendolyn to keep the Ring for now, which was a pity, in Ulmo’s eyes. But soon enough he would be alone with the Fellowship, and when he took the Ring for himself and absorbed Sauron’s power with it, he would be greater than even Manwe and Varda’s might. For now, though, he had no further interest in who was selected. Stepping into a nearby fountain, Ulmo vanished from sight, content to merely listen until the Fellowship was complete.
